Output af4bb316db17cdd874dfd0aec157742e09ccf3f904b32ac7e3069040f0ef4eae:1

value
255696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54c837d33b3c966c37c54959af5fdaeabfab4230 OP_EQUALVERIFY OP_CHECKSIG
address
18jHcWX2VGa72cV2Um4KG4A7xmMfRUCVSb
transaction
af4bb316db17cdd874dfd0aec157742e09ccf3f904b32ac7e3069040f0ef4eae
confirmations
266075
spent
true